High-Tech Agriculture Continues to Reap Rewards for Farmers and Society

A team of researchers with an unmanned aerial system

With a new view from above, diverse teams of researchers help deliver information to farmers using useful, inexpensive unmanned aerial systems (UAS).

Just like a smart phone helps users learn, communicate and make important decisions, smart technology—known as precision agriculture—helps farmers know and apply critical information about the right investments in fertilizer, seed, pesticide and water needed to produce their crops. Through new technologies, farmers produce more efficiently and see an increase in profits while improving stewardship of ecosystems and local communities.

To talk about precision agriculture is to talk about mapping the amount of a crop grown per acre (yield) or the types of soils in a given area. A Giant Crop-Scanner Is Turning Heads in Arizona

A giant electronic scanner in Maricopa, Arizona

ARS scientists and their partners are using a giant electronic scanner in Maricopa, Arizona to study the growth characteristics of sorghum plants as part of a project designed to speed biofuel crop development. Photo by Jeffrey White, Agricultural Research Service.

With its 30-ton frame and 50-foot-high catwalk, the newest scanner for measuring crop plants in Maricopa, Arizona, can be seen for miles. It looms over a tract the length of two football fields and moves along steel rails.

“When people saw this big apparatus being built here, they started asking if we were going to be looking for space aliens,” says Jeffrey W. White, an Agricultural Research Service (ARS) plant physiologist with the Arid-Land Agricultural Research Center in Maricopa. Rather than studying the heavens, the scanner is measuring the individual characteristics of thousands of energy sorghum plants growing underneath it. USDA Farmers Market Shoppers Participate in Behavioral Economics Study about Food Choices

What were visitors to USDA’s Farmers Market on Friday, Sept. 30, doing with the iPads they were holding?  They certainly weren’t playing Pokemon Go!  Instead, they were participating in a behavioral economics study about food choices.

The USDA Farmers Market, managed by USDA’s Agricultural Marketing Service (AMS) and located just steps from the National Mall in downtown Washington, D.C., is a “living laboratory” for farmers markets around the country.  It’s also a great place to learn about the factors that influence customers’ buying decisions. Making Sure Consumers Get What They Pay For

Honey on biscuits

When ARS researchers wrote the definitive report on the composition of honey in 1962, they made it possible to detect whether other substances might have been added, thus allowing consumers to have confidence when the label says “100 percent honey.” (USDA-ARS photo by Scott Bauer).

Have you ever wondered how to safely grill your burgers? How about determining the latest food safety recalls?  USDA provides a number of resources to ensure that you have access to the most up to date information on food safety.

Keeping the food on America’s tables safe to eat is a serious challenge and USDA is serious about helping families avoid dangerous bacteria and other contaminants that can lead to foodborne illness. The Centers for Disease Control and Prevention estimates that one in six Americans are likely to become ill from foodborne illness each year, but most of these illnesses are thought to be preventable.
